Isabella Owen wins 25th Shambarger Competition

March 13, 2023

Isabella Owen, a senior music major from Jonesboro, Ark., won the 25th Annual Mary Shambarger Competition for Singers held Tuesday, Feb. 21, in McBeth Recital Hall at Ouachita Baptist University. Hosted by the Division of Music in Ouachita’s School of Fine Arts, the competition is named for the late Mary Shambarger, professor emerita of music at Ouachita. Shambarger served on the music faculty for 32 years, teaching voice and directing student choral groups until her retirement in 1998.

Creating community, one amazing dish at a time

February 08, 2023

Ouachita Baptist University has been a home away from home for students from all over the world. Although Ouachita was founded in 1886, the first international student only stepped onto campus in 1923 and came all the way from China. In 2023, we have reached 100 celebratory years since Ouachita’s first international student arrived, and our campus continues to value the attendance and presence of international students.
